1. Grasping the Basics of Photography
To start in photography, it's important to understand the key elements of a great photograph. These include:
- Lighting: Proper use of lighting can dramatically impact the mood and quality of your photos. Practice using natural light and explore artificial lighting setups.
- Composition: The principle of alignment is a time-tested guideline that helps frame subjects within your shot.
- Depth of Field: Understanding how to control the focus on your subject while blurring the background creates emphasis.
Try your hand with these elements to create unique compositions.
2. Investing in the Right Equipment

- Cameras: From DSLRs to mirrorless cameras and even smartphones, choose a device that suits your needs.
- Lenses: Different lenses offer unique effects—wide-angle for landscapes, telephoto for distant shots, and macro for incredible detail.
- Tripod: Stability ensures sharper photos, especially in low light or creative compositions.
Keep in mind—the photographer's skill is more important than the tools themselves.
3. Perfecting Post-Processing Techniques
In today’s digital age, photo editing is a vital part of the photography process. Powerful software like Photoshop enables you to enhance your images.
Steps to improve your editing efficiency:
- Adjust Brightness and Contrast: Bring out the highlights.
- Crop and Straighten: Ensure a balanced and pleasing composition.
- Use Filters Sparingly: While filters are fun, don’t overdo them—aim for a natural, polished look.
Ultimately, editing is about amplifying what makes your pictures stand out.
